Novice Rep - Week of December 1 - 7
This week the Ayr Flames Novice Rep Team took to the ice for 3 regular season games games against Burford (3-2 win), Langton (0-3 loss) and Six Nations (5-2 win). 

The team traveled Monday night to Burford and fought a hard fight for the close win.  Jesse Janzen opened up the scoring late in the first period, assisted by James Sayles and William Graff.  Janzen followed up quickly with another goal, unassisted.  Burford came back to tie it up 2-2 until Carter Wright scored the last goal of the game in the third period, unassisted.  Christopher Cotter and Simon DeSousa were working overtime, clearing the puck.  Tuesday, the boys and girls suffered a disappointing loss to Langton.  Braydon Woznica worked overtime in net, but the team just couldn't pull through a win.  The team came together during a Thursday practice, gearing up for a tough game against Six Nations on Friday.  With a few of the team missing due to the Atom AE Silverstick Tournament, Kiana Baker was called up to play forward and did a great job.  Austin Brodhaecker started the Flames off on the right foot with a goal early in the first period, assisted by Carter Wright.  Four minutes later, Brodhaecker scores again, assisted by Jack Whibbs and Brielle Dugal.  Mark Zeyen ended the first period with the Flames third goal, assisted by Liam Foreman.  Zeyen also ended the second period with a spectacular goal, assisted by Kaelen MacDougald.  Scott Hall saw some great shots on net, but the Six Nations goalie was in the right place to keep them out of the net.  Janzen scored the last goal of the game in the third period, assisted by Brielle Dugal.  Nathan Sherk was on fire during the Six Nations game, seeing 23 shots on net but only 2 getting past him.
